THE DREAM

Contributed by jsringo on Thursday, 19th June 2008 @ 11:46:03 AM in AEST
Topic: DreamsandWishes



An apparition appeared before me, in the dead of night
We have far to go and much to see, before the morning light
Why do you wish I join you, I do not understand
This ghostly figure urged me follow, as she took me by the hand

You will know why when I show you, but right now we must depart
There are so many places, I almost know not where to start
We are off to see your life, as it was back then to now
Take my hand and come with me and I will show you how

I tried voicing my objection, but she bid me not converse
Time seemed to slow abruptly then started running in reverse
My life began to flash before me, right before my eyes
The good the bad the very sad and yes the truth and lies

I saw Me in my school yard, a young Lad of nine or ten
I saw the faces of my many friends - friends from way back then
We chased each other madly, up and down the school yard hill
Laughing at each others antics until we've had our fill

We moved on then to when I'm older, fifteen would be my guess
When I felt that all was vital and would settle for none less
I believed in nothing or no one unless it could be seen
When everything was black or white and nothing in between

Again a shift and I'm a soldier, fighting in a war
While Bullets fly and people die and still they ask for more
I could see my country needed me and I was glad to go
Coming home was better far than anyone will ever know

Then It was that I awoke and I sat up straight in bed
It did not seem to be a dream but I thought it real instead
I scanned my room for any sign to show she had been there
And on my dresser lay a lock of her lovely golden hair
